Harvey's Corner Cottage is a charming Cotswold holiday cottage which sleeps six guests, in three spacious bedrooms, with a family bathroom and ensuite. A delightful, open plan living space on the ground floor is perfect for spending time with loved ones after a day exploring the Cotswolds. With plush seating set in front of a cosy log burner, this welcoming space seamlessly flows into the well-equipped kitchen and separate, light and airy garden room. The garden is tiered, with mature borders and two wonderful seating areas, making it a beautiful spot to while away summer evenings with a BBQ.
Accommodation This three bedroom holiday cottage in Chadlington is perfectly suited for those looking to get together with family and friends, exploring the local countryside and eateries. The accommodation is laid out as follows:
Ground Floor
Kitchen/sitting room Breakfast bar with two bar stools, electric oven, gas hob, fridge/freezer, microwave, dishwasher, washing machine, kettle, toaster and Nespresso coffee machine Wood burner, Smart TV with BT Connect and apps (account holders only), four-seater sofa, loveseat, footstool and selection of board games
Garden room Sunny aspect with six-seater dining table
Cloakroom Loo and basin
First Floor
Master bedroom (Sleeps 2) King size bed, clothes hooks, cupboard, wall mirror, hairdryer, Smart TV with apps (account holders only) and two bedside tables
Bedroom 2 (Sleeps 2) Double bed, clothes hooks, chest of drawers, armchair and mirror
Family bathroom Bath with handheld shower attachment, loo, basin and heated towel rail
Second Floor
Bedroom 3 with ensuite (Sleeps 2) Double bed, clothes hooks, chest of drawers, chair and mirror Ensuite with shower, loo and basin
Outside Tiered patios with outdoor seating, outdoor table seating six, parasol and gas BBQ
